Update – Six teams interested in Brad Hawpe

By Allan

8/20 13:46: Troy E. Renck of The Denver Post says the Rangers, Phillies, White Sox, Rays and Giants are potential fits for Hawpe, and he adds that he heard San Diego “mentioned.”

8/20 07:28: Troy E. Renck of The Denver Post says that there are six teams with interest in Hawpe. So far we’ve only heard the Philadelphia Phillies as a “Maybe”.

8/19 12:27: Ken Rosenthal of FOXSports says the Philadelphia Phillies could pursue former Colorado Rockies’ Brad Hawpe. One club official close to Rosenthal said, “Maybe”.

Troy E. Renck of The Denver Post said Hawpe will be officially released by the Rockies today. He speculated that the Boston Red Sox or Texas Rangers could be an option for Hawpe. Hawpe’s former manager, Clint Hurdle, is the team’s hitting coach in Texas. Rosenthal adds that Hawpe will not clear release waivers until Monday or Tuesday and in addition to the Rangers and Phillies, the Chicago White Sox and Tampa Bay Rays could be a fit.
